首页数据库工资管理系统数据库设计 员工薪资管理的数据库课程设计的做法

工资管理系统数据库设计 员工薪资管理的数据库课程设计的做法

编程之家2023-10-1885次浏览

老铁们,大家好,相信还有很多朋友对于工资管理系统数据库设计和员工薪资管理的数据库课程设计的做法的相关问题不太懂,没关系,今天就由我来为大家分享分享工资管理系统数据库设计以及员工薪资管理的数据库课程设计的做法的问题,文章篇幅可能偏长,希望可以帮助到大家,下面一起来看看吧!

工资管理系统数据库设计 员工薪资管理的数据库课程设计的做法

怎么用java+sql数据库做一个工资管理系统

第一章需求分析

1.1功能要求

1.1.1功能概况

本次设计要求运用面向对象设计知识,利用 JAVA语言设计实现一个“小型公司工资管理系统”。

1.1.2存储功能

能够存储雇员的编号、姓名、性别、所在部门,级别,并进行工资的计算。其中,雇员级别分为经理、技术人员、销售人员和销售经理。四类人员的月薪计算方法如下:经理拿固定月薪;技术人员按小时领取月薪;销售人员按其当月销售额的提成领取工资;销售经理既拿固定月薪也领取销售提成。由此要求,该项目需要利用数据库的关系表存储数据。

工资管理系统数据库设计 员工薪资管理的数据库课程设计的做法

1.1.3添加功能

程序能够任意添加上述四类人员的记录,可提供选择界面供用户选择所要添加的人员类别,要求员工的编号要唯一,如果添加了重复编号的记录时,则提示数据添加重复并取消添加。需要利用 Java语言连接数据库,使用数据库添加语句。

1.1.4查询功能

可根据编号、姓名等信息对已添加的记录进行查询,如果未找到,给出相应的提示信息,如果找到,则显示相应的记录信息。利用 Java Swing控件进行展示。

1.1.5编辑功能

可根据查询结果对相应的记录进行修改,修改时注意编号的唯一性。

工资管理系统数据库设计 员工薪资管理的数据库课程设计的做法

1.1.6删除功能

主要实现对已添加的人员记录进行删除。如果当前系统中没有相应的人员记录,则提示“记录为空!”并返回操作;否则,输入要删除的人员的编号或姓名,根据所输入的信息删除该人员记录,如果没有找到该人员信息,则提示相应的记录不存。

1.1.7统计功能

能根据多种参数进行人员的统计。例如,统计四类人员数量以及总数,或者统计男、女员工的数量,或者统计平均工资、最高工资、最低工资等信息。利用数据库语句完成统计。

1.1.8界面功能

利用 java的 GUI功能设计系统的图形用户界面,要求界面美观,易用。

工资管理系统的主要功能是什么

实现工资的集中管理。可供财务人员对本单位的人员以及工资进行增加、删除、修改、查询,对人事的管理及工资发放中的应发工资合计等项目由系统自动进行计算;同时系统还可对人事及工资管理情况进行多角度查询。

工资管理系统主要功能:

1、操作简单方便

采用国际流行的下拉菜单,全WINDOWS操作形式,界面新颖,全面支持鼠标操作,功能齐全。

2、任意设定工资项目

3、任意定义工资计算公式

4、任意定义输出表格

5、多级部门汇总

6、多套工资管理

7、多级权限管理和保密措施

8、批量数据更改功能

9、多种报表输出

扩展资料:

基本原则

1、以通信功能作为界面设计的核心

人机界面设计的关键是使人与计算机之间能够准确地交流信息。一方面,人向计算机输入信息时应当尽量采取自然的方式;另一方面,计算机向人传递的信息必须准确,不致引起误解或混乱。另外,不要把内部的处理、加工与人机界面混在一起,以免互相干扰,影响速度。

2、界面必须始终一致

统一的人机界面不致于会增加用户的负担,让用户始终用同一种方式思考与操作。最忌讳的是每换一个屏幕用户就要换一套操作命令与操作方法。

3、界面必须使用户随时掌握任务的进展情况

人机界面应该能够告诉用户软件运行的进度。特别是在需要较长时间的等待时,必须让用户了解工作进展情况,如可以设计已经完成了百分之几的任务进度条等。当前,Windows下的应用软件无论大小,其安装程序几乎均做到了这一点。开发MIS软件时,这一点很值得借鉴。

4、界面必须能够提供帮助

一个优秀的MIS软件应该提供在线求助功能,甚至提供使用向导,这将给用户带来极大的方便。在多媒体环境下,以语音提示作为操作向导,不会干扰屏幕信息,是一个极佳的选择。

参考资料:百度百科-工资管理系统

某公司需要做一个SQL人事管理系统,请做一份数据库的设计

这个系统最终实现的主要功能如下:

员工基本信息部分:主要完成对员工基本信息的添加、修改、删除、查询等管理。

员工档案信息部分:主要完成对员工档案信息的添加、修改、删除、查询等管理。

员工部门信息部分:主要完成对对员工所属部门的添加、修改、删除、查询等管理。

员工工资信息部分:主要完成对员工工资信息的添加、修改、删除、查询等管理。

员工保险信息部分:主要完成对员工保障信息的添加、修改、删除、查询等管理。

员工合同信息部分:主要完成员工与企业签订合同的一系列信息的添加、修改、删除、查询管理。

员工配偶信息(工号,配偶姓名,出生年月,工作单位,电话)的工号参照员工基本信息的工号。

员工学历信息(工号,员工姓名,学历,毕业学校,专业,毕业时间,外语情况)的工号参照员工基本信息的工号。

企业工作岗位信息(工号,学历,部门,职位)的工号参照员工基本信息的工号,部门参照企业部门信息的部门

员工基本信息与员工配偶信息建立关于工号的父子关系。

员工基本信息与员工学历信息建立关于工号的父子关系。

员工基本信息与企业工作岗位信息建立关于工号的父子关系

。企业工作岗位信息与员工基本信息建立关于工号的父子关系。

企业工作岗位信息与企业部门信息建立关于部门的父子关系。

采纳吧

员工薪资管理的数据库课程设计的做法

数据库设计的基本步骤是:需求分析,概念结构设计,逻辑结构设计,物理结构设计,数据库实施,数据库运行和维护。

我不知道你说的课程设计具体指什么意思。我就写个大体做法吧。

首先,做一个需求分析——调查清楚用户的实际要求,分析与表达这些要求。也就是,你要去了解该公司的成员希望你所做的数据库提供哪些支持功能。数据流图表达数据与处理过程的关系,数据可以用数据字典来描述。

然后,概念结构设计——可以借助ER图,矩形表示实体,椭圆形表示属性,联系用菱形表示,联系也可有属性。用无向边将实体属性、实体联系各自联系起来。比如:员工薪资中的员工的属性:员工号,姓名,性别,年龄,任职部门等

接着,逻辑结构设计——上一步中的一个实体型转换为一个关系模式,例如:员工薪资中的员工的属性:员工号,姓名,性别,年龄,任职部门转换为:员工(员工号,姓名,性别,年龄,任职部门)其中员工号是主码。

一般只要写到这三部就差不多了

不知道具体题目要求,只能到这了,希望采纳~

OK,关于工资管理系统数据库设计和员工薪资管理的数据库课程设计的做法的内容到此结束了,希望对大家有所帮助。

主机地址怎么算,主机地址怎么求恶意域名,什么是恶意DNS.